What does a tech intern do?

As a Tech Intern, you can expect to work on a variety of projects that support the technical team’s goals, such as coding small features, debugging software, assisting with QA testing, or contributing to documentation. You'll often collaborate with engineers and other interns, participate in team meetings, and receive mentorship from more experienced developers. This hands-on experience is designed to help you build practical skills, gain exposure to real-world workflows, and understand the software development lifecycle. Interns are typically encouraged to ask questions and seek feedback, making it a supportive environment for learning and professional growth.

What is a tech intern?

Tech Interns are students or recent graduates who work temporarily at technology companies or IT departments to gain practical experience in the field. They typically assist with software development, troubleshooting, testing, or other technical projects under the supervision of experienced professionals. Internships help students apply classroom knowledge to real-world situations, build their resumes, and explore potential career paths in technology. Companies also benefit by evaluating potential future employees and getting support on various projects.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a tech intern?

To thrive as a Tech Intern, you need foundational knowledge in programming, problem-solving, and an understanding of computer science principles, often gained through coursework or related projects. Familiarity with coding languages (such as Python, Java, or JavaScript), version control systems like Git, and collaboration platforms is typically expected. Strong communication, eagerness to learn, and adaptability help interns excel in team settings and adapt to new challenges. These skills and qualities are crucial for contributing effectively, learning quickly, and gaining valuable experience in the tech industry.

What is the difference between Tech Intern vs Software Developer Intern?

The main difference between a Tech Intern and a Software Developer Intern lies in their focus areas. Tech Interns may have broader responsibilities in IT or technology support, while Software Developer Interns specifically focus on coding and software development tasks. Both roles typically require similar educational backgrounds and are found in similar environments, but the Software Developer Intern role emphasizes programming skills more heavily.
